This happens to my 9 year old. He just seems to have a habit of only looking very specifically at where he thinks the thing is, then he comes to find me, swearing blind it’s not there, whereupon I walk straight into the room and point it out. He thinks I’m magic, I just think he has tunnel vision when looking for things.

The day before yesterday he was looking for a throw he tends to put around him when doing homework (draughty house, mid-renovation, comfort-loving child). I said ‘It’s on the sofa’, as I had just seen it. He went and looked and came out saying it wasn’t. I went in and looked, and there it was, draped over the back of the sofa in full view. I brought him into the living room and said ‘Where on the sofa did you look?’ and he looked at me and said ‘Well, there!’ while pointing to the seat of the sofa. I concluded that he had imagined so strongly that it had been left in the position it would have been if he’d had it on his lap, his mind just edited out the sight of it a few inches above where he was focused.

I think this is responsible for a significant number of ‘appearing/disappearing’ phenomena.
